About This Hospice Triage Registered Nurse Position (RN)

HopeHealth is seeking a Response Team Triage Registered Nurse for its affiliate HopeHealth Hospice & Palliative Care.

The Triage Nurse will answer telephone calls from patients and families and refers and provide support or guidance to the caller. Calls may be resolved over the phone, or the Triage Nurse may determine to schedule a Registered Nurse to visit the patient.

What will you do?
  • Acts as a communication liaison between care providers, professional staff, patients, referral sources, insurers, and physicians, e.g., voice mail report, answering service reports. Maintains close communication with the Patient Care Manager (PCM) especially regarding unusual situations.
  • Establishes and maintains positive relationships with customers. Handles concerns/complaints in a timely manner with assistance and guidance from the Patient Care Manager.
  • Teaches and supports patients, families, and facility staff over the telephone.
  • Assists with symptom management insuring patients/families care is communicated and continued 24 hours/day, 7 days/week by utilizing off shift personnel to make visits and follow up calls as needed and under guidance of PCM.
  • Ensures patients and families have strong support after normal business hours through competent telephone response and assistance.
  • Responds to all patient calls offering visit from nurse, social worker, chaplain as appropriate. Prioritizes and schedules staff visits ensuring emergent visits take high priority. Teaches and supports patients and families and facility staff over the telephone.
What are the qualifications for this job?
  • RN required BSN preferred
  • RN License in RI and MA is required
  • 1-3 years Registered Nurse experience with hospice patients
  • Strong nursing assessment, clinical skills, and communication skills
